  • VACCINATION AGAINST Vibrio Anguillarum ON CULTURED FLOUNDER, Paralichthys olivaceus
    Marine Sciences, 2002
    Co-Authors: Mo Zhao
    Abstract:

    The efficacy of three vaccine formulations, a whole cell bacterin (CV), a whole cell with extrocellular products vaccine (CEV) and a lipopolysacchride vaccine (LPS), which are against Vibrio anguillarum M3 was evaluated by the route of immersion and injection in flounder, Paralichthys olivaceus. The evident antibody titres were detected obviously in the twice vaccinated fish 4 weeks after immunization, in which the injection group revealed higher antibody titres than the immersion group did, whereas the unvaccinated group did not showed evident change in the antibody tirtres. The vaccinated fish also showed higher relative percent survival (RPS) against bacteria than the unvaccinated fish did, in which the RPS of the injected group was higher than that of the immersion group. ECV, as well as CEV and LPS showed efficient protections in the injection and the immersion route, respectively. Results revealed that the protection of CEV against Vibrio anguillarum M3 was conspicuous.

  • Bioinformatic analysis of SSR markers in transcriptomic sequenceing Paralichthys olivaceus
    2015
    Co-Authors: Li Cha
    Abstract:

    Transcriptomic sequencing was performed on Japanese flounder( Paralichthys olivaceus),and the Microsatellite( MISA) software was used to identify and analyze the SSRs with 1-6 base repeats and base above 10 bp. A total of 42 183 SSRs were identified,distributed in 26 457 unigenes,which accounted for27. 12% of total number of unigenes and the distribution density of the transcriptomic SSRs from transcriptome were 339 / Mbp. In total,we found 216 different types of repeat motifs,in which the dinucleotide repeats SSRs were the major types with the number of 17 570,accounting for 41. 65% of all SSRs identified. Meanwhile,the polymorphism of all transcriptomic SSRs was assessed by SPSS statistics 20. 0 software.

  • Study on the cultural technique of Japanese flounder,Paralichthys olivaceus,from the Taiwan Strait
    Marine Sciences, 2006
    Co-Authors: Zeng Qing-min
    Abstract:

    The cultural technique of Japanese flounder, Paralichthys olivaceus, in the Taiwan Strait was reported in present paper. The artificial seed of Paralichthys olivaceus was cultured in indoor cement pond throughout 189 d and about 115 thousand individuals of fish with 32.2 cm in average total length and 402.1 g in average body mass were obtained. The livability was as high as 96%.The experimental result shows that the growth rate of Paralichthys olivaceus in the Taiwan Strait was speedier than that of Paralichthys olivaceus in the Yellow Sea and in the Bohai Sea. The water temperature is markedly correlative to the growth rate of Paralichthys olivaceus and the optimum water temperature for their growth was 18~27 ℃.The food added an appropriate amount of properly herbal medicine was of obvious effect on improving survive rate of Paralichthys olivaceus.
